Oxley Vale is a stable suburb in Tamworth Regional, NSW 2340, about 315km from Sydney CBD. Its median house price of $544K is more affordable than the NSW average. The suburb has 1 school, a transport score of 0/100, and is about 191km inland. Oxley Vale has an overall score of 14/100, based on transport, liveability and education, plus a separate residential safety score of 22/100.

Is Oxley Vale safe?
Oxley Vale has a residential safety score of 22/100, based on residential crime (break-ins, theft from dwellings, vehicle theft, domestic assault and robbery) per resident relative to the NSW median. Its total recorded incident rate is 8,691 per 100,000 across all categories.
What are property prices in Oxley Vale?
In Oxley Vale, the median house price is $544K. Median weekly house rent is $500.
How far is Oxley Vale from Sydney CBD?
Oxley Vale is about 315.2 km from Sydney CBD.
What schools are in Oxley Vale?
Oxley Vale has 1 school, with an average ICSEA of 892 (the national average is 1000). Schools are listed factually, not ranked.
